Episode Date: February 9, 2023Alexander Volkanovski is the biggest underdog on the UFC 284 card this Saturday as he heads into the main event against lightweight champion Islam Makhachev. Should the current 145-pound king pull off... the upset and become a two-division champion, where will he rank on the list of greatest fighters of all-time? On an all-new edition of Heck of a Morning, MMA Fighting's Mike Heck discusses the stakes of Saturday's headliner in Perth, Western Australia, and what a win would do for either guy in terms of legacy. Additionally, listener topics include what's going on with Colby Covington, who Belal Muhammad could fight next, the stakes in the UFC 287 matchup between Gilbert Burns and Jorge Masvidal, a potential Robert Whittaker vs. Khamzat Chimaev fight, Dan Hooker's injury, and much more. So I believe what they were hoping for was like $1.5 million.
That was kind of like if we hit $1.5, we've won the day.
We've exceeded expectations.
So weekend ratings are a little different because,
you get like preliminary numbers.
So the preliminary numbers
said it was like right around 930,000.
And I know some people reported those as the numbers,
but you have to take into fact
how Nielsen does the ratings and things like that
and you have to catch up.
So when those numbers actually came in,
they did over a million.
They did over a million.
Not much over a million.
Let me see what the actual number was.
It was over a million.
million though. Let me see what it was. There we go. From our own Dave and Martin, average
1.068 million viewers. Good enough for a 0.18 rating in the 18 to 49 demo ahead of college
basketball, well behind the NBA, but that's not surprising. Yeah, I would say anything over a million
is a win, especially nowadays.
Like, it's not TV and how it's consumed and all that.
It's much different now than it was when Strike Force is on CBS.
So you can't really compare the numbers.
I mean, just look at the pro wrestling numbers.
Like, Raw was getting like 10 million viewers, certain weeks,
and they ain't getting close to that now.
They're getting like two, two and a half at best.
So just a different world.
but I think if we did like below 950, I think that would have been tough.
That would have been tough.
1.5 would have been excellent.
Anything over a million was was good.
And they did over a million.
1.068.
